We wanted to pass along an opportunity from our friends at Lakeside Lab. If you are interested in being a CLAMP (Cooperative Lakes Area Monitoring Project) volunteer, they are offering trainings. The goal of CLAMP is to provide long-term monitoring data on regional lake conditions and educate local citizens about lake ecology. Here are the upcoming training dates:
